1534
Caerphilly
Departed on time
Transport for Wales · 1 coach
6
1535
Penarth
Departed on time
Transport for Wales · 2 coaches
8
1537
Swansea
Departed at 1542
Great Western Railway · 10 coaches
3
1539
Bridgend
Departed on time
Transport for Wales · 2 coaches
8
1541
Rhymney
Departed at 1544
Transport for Wales · 2 coaches
6
1543
Aberdare
Departed on time
Transport for Wales · 2 coaches
7
1543
Swansea
Departed at 1550
Transport for Wales · 3 coaches
2
1548
Coryton
Cancelled (train swapped)
Transport for Wales service
1550
Penarth
Departed on time
Transport for Wales · 2 coaches
8
1552
Bargoed
Departed on time
Transport for Wales · 4 coaches
6
1553
Cardiff Central
Not Stopping
Transport for Wales service
1553
Manchester Piccadilly
Departed on time
Transport for Wales service
1556
Merthyr Tydfil
Departed on time
Transport for Wales · 4 coaches
6
1559
Barry Island
Departed on time
Transport for Wales · 4 coaches
8
1600
Taunton
Departed on time
Great Western Railway · 5 coaches
2
1600
Treherbert
Departed on time
Transport for Wales · 2 coaches
7
1604
Caerphilly
Departed on time
Transport for Wales · 2 coaches
6
1605
Penarth
Departed on time
Transport for Wales · 1 coach
8
1606
Ebbw Vale Town
Departed at 1610
Transport for Wales · 2 coaches
0
1606
Milford Haven
Departed at 1615
Transport for Wales · 2 coaches
4
1609
Barry Island
Departed on time
Transport for Wales · 4 coaches
8
1610
Cheltenham Spa
Departed at 1614
Transport for Wales · 2 coaches
2
1611
Rhymney
Departed on time
Transport for Wales · 4 coaches
6
1613
Maesteg
Departed on time
Transport for Wales · 2 coaches
3
1613
Aberdare
Departed on time
Transport for Wales · 2 coaches
7
1617
Chester
Departed on time
Transport for Wales · 2 coaches
1
1618
Coryton
Departed on time
Transport for Wales · 2 coaches
6
1620
Penarth
Departed on time
Transport for Wales · 1 coach
8
1622
Bargoed
Departed on time
Transport for Wales · 2 coaches
6
1623
London Paddington
Departed on time
Great Western Railway · 10 coaches
2
1626
Merthyr Tydfil
Departed on time
Transport for Wales · 2 coaches
6
1627
Portsmouth Harbour
Departed on time
Great Western Railway · 4 coaches
0
1629
Barry Island
Departed on time
Transport for Wales · 4 coaches
8
1630
Treherbert
Departed on time
Transport for Wales · 2 coaches
7
1634
Caerphilly
Departed on time
Transport for Wales · 1 coach
6
1635
Penarth
Cancelled (inbound service late)
Transport for Wales service
1639
Bridgend
Departed on time
Transport for Wales · 2 coaches
8
1640
Carmarthen
Departed at 1656
Great Western Railway · 9 coaches
4
1641
Rhymney
Departed on time
Transport for Wales · 2 coaches
6
1643
Aberdare
Departed on time
Transport for Wales · 2 coaches
7
1648
Coryton
Departed at 1649
Transport for Wales · 1 coach
6
1649
Pembroke Dock
Departed on time
Transport for Wales · 4 coaches
4
1650
Penarth
Departed on time
Transport for Wales · 2 coaches
8
1652
Bargoed
Departed on time
Transport for Wales · 2 coaches
6
1653
Swansea
Departed at 1659
Transport for Wales · 2 coaches
0
1653
Manchester Piccadilly
Departed on time
Transport for Wales · 5 coaches
2
1656
Merthyr Tydfil
Departed on time
Transport for Wales · 2 coaches
6
1659
Barry Island
Departed at 1703
Transport for Wales · 4 coaches
8
1700
Treherbert
Departed on time
Transport for Wales · 2 coaches
7
1700
Taunton
Departed on time
Great Western Railway · 5 coaches
1
1704
Caerphilly
Cancelled (inbound service late)
Transport for Wales service
1705
Penarth
Departed at 1706
Transport for Wales · 2 coaches
8
1706
Ebbw Vale Town
Departed at 1707
Transport for Wales · 2 coaches
0
1709
Barry Island
Departed at 1710
Transport for Wales · 4 coaches
8
1710
Cheltenham Spa
Departed at 1715
Transport for Wales · 2 coaches
2
1711
Rhymney
Departed on time
Transport for Wales · 4 coaches
6
1713
Maesteg
Departed on time
Transport for Wales · 3 coaches
4
1713
Aberdare
Departed on time
Transport for Wales · 4 coaches
7
1718
Coryton
Departed on time
Transport for Wales · 2 coaches
6
1718
London Paddington
Departed on time
Great Western Railway · 10 coaches
1
1720
Penarth
Departed at 1722
Transport for Wales · 1 coach
8
1722
Bargoed
Departed on time
Transport for Wales · 4 coaches
6
1723
Holyhead
Departed on time
Transport for Wales · 3 coaches
2
1726
Merthyr Tydfil
Departed on time
Transport for Wales · 2 coaches
6
1727
Westbury
Departed at 1728
Great Western Railway · 3 coaches
0
1729
Barry Island
Departed on time
Transport for Wales · 4 coaches
8
1730
Treherbert
Departed on time
Transport for Wales · 2 coaches
7